Promoting Well-being and Mental Health Through Work-life Balance

Well-being

In today's fast-paced world, maintaining a healthy work-life balance is crucial for promoting overall well-being and mental health. Balancing the demands of work with personal life activities can help reduce stress, prevent burnout, and improve overall quality of life.

Importance of Work-life Balance

Work-life balance is essential for both physical and mental health. When individuals prioritize their personal time and hobbies, they are less likely to experience high levels of stress and anxiety associated with work-related pressures. Achieving a balance between work and personal life can lead to increased productivity, creativity, and job satisfaction.

Tips for Achieving Work-life Balance

  1. Set boundaries: Clearly define your work hours and avoid bringing work home whenever possible.
  2. Take breaks: Schedule regular breaks throughout the workday to recharge and refocus.
  3. Prioritize self-care: Make time for activities that promote physical and mental well-being, such as exercise, meditation, or hobbies.
  4. Delegate tasks: Learn to delegate tasks at work and home to avoid feeling overwhelmed.
  5. Unplug: Disconnect from work emails and notifications during personal time to fully relax and unwind.

Benefits of Work-life Balance

Embracing a healthy work-life balance offers numerous benefits, including:

  • Reduced stress and anxiety levels
  • Improved physical and mental health
  • Enhanced relationships with family and friends
  • Increased job satisfaction and productivity
  • Greater overall sense of well-being
